Former Prison Worker Sentenced For Smuggling Drugs To Inmates

A former Waupun Correctional Institution food service employee accused of smuggling marijuana to inmates has been sentenced to 90 days in jail. Thirty-four-year-old Crystal Sosinski of Oshkosh was sentenced in Dodge County Court this past week. In October of 2016 she threw a glove containing a bag of marijuana into a cafeteria garbage can.  Soon after, an inmate started digging through the trash can.  Afterwards multiple inmates tested positive for marijuana.
